Justice, SZA, Ninho... The We Love Green 2024 lineup

The Parisian We Love Green festival will be held in June 2024 at the Bois de Vincennes. Programming and practical information: here is everything you need to know about the event.

We Love Green will meet you from May 31 to June 2, 2024. Like every yearé e, the Parisian festival will be held at the Bois de Vincennes, at the gates of the capital. Last December, the organizers of the event unveiled the first names of this  2024 edition, which aims to be "avant-garde" with, among others, the cult French electro duo Justice, the R&B singer phenomenon SZA, but also the rappers Ninho, Hamza, Luidji, Josman& ;nbsp;or the rappers Lala&ce and Shay and the Parisian group L'Impératrice.

The We Love Green 2024 lineup also includes many names from the international music scene, such as South Korean DJ Peggy Gou, electronic artist haïtien Kaytranada or the Australians of King Gizzard & The Lizard Wizard.

To this list are added other artists, from Burna Boy & Chilly Gonzales through the essential Eddy de Pretto, Yamê, Lewis Offman, Declan McKenna, Etienne de Crecy, Saint DX or Lulu Van Trapp. All over three days of festivities – Friday May 31, Saturday June 1 and Sunday June 2 – highlighting ecology and the fight against global warming.

  • Friday May 31: Ninho, Burna Boy, Hamza, Shay, Chase & Status, Meryl, Sherelle, Paris Texas, Ralphie Choo, Bambii, KabeaushĂ©, Meel B, Mel V, Midas the Jagaban, Mairo.
  • Saturday June 1 : Justice, Kaytranada, Josman, Four Tet, L'Impératrice, Anetha, Rounhaa, Lala&ce, Skin on Skin, Kim Gordon, Eloi, LSDXOXO, Lewis Ofman, Badbadnotgood, Declan McKenna, Gapman, JRK 19, Logic 1000, Saint DX, AMS, Armel Bizzman & Friends, Papooz, Shygirl.
  • Sunday June 2: SZA, Peggy Gou, Luidji, King Gizzard, Omar Apollo, Chilly Gonzales, Troye Sivan, Skepta DJ, Kenya Grace, Eddy de Pretto, Tif, Yamê, Uncle Waffles, Etienne de Crécy B2B&nbsp ;Boombass B2B DJ Falcon, Crystal Murray, Nes, Sixtion, Malo, Divino, Lulu Van Trapp, Bitter Babe B2B Verraco B2B Nick Leon, Lysistrata.

Tickets for the festival are available on the We Love Green website. Côté price, count 59 euros for a one-day pass and 139 euros for a 3-day pass. Several offers are already available. éthenées.

Like every year, the We Love Green festival takes over the Bois de Vincennes, on the outskirts of Paris. The address of the festival is as follows: Plaine de la Belle étoile,  Access via the Route Dauphiné via L'Esplanade Saint Louis
Bois de Vincennes, 75012 Paris.

There are different ways to get to the site: 

  • Metro : Line 1 – Château de Vincennes (last metro stations: 1:39 a.m. Saturday and 12:39 a.m. Sunday)
  • RER : A – Château de Vincennes
  • Bus : Line 56 – Château de Vincennes
  • VTC : a drop-off and pick-up area will be dedicated at the Uber Green service on Esplanade Saint Louis.
  • Vélo/Dott : parking nearby DOTT bike is at your disposal. available on the Esplanade Saint-Louis, not far from the festival.
  • Vélib : 5 stations are available proximity: Bois de Vincennes, Polygone-Pyramide, Parc Floral-Tremblay, Lac des Minimes-Pyramide, Ecole du Breuil.
  • Noctilien : Line N11

As an eco-friendly festival, no car parking is provided at this location. proximity from the festival website.

To pay on the We Love Green festival website, you will need to use your bracelet! All sellers on the event's stands will scan the chip on this bracelet, obtained at the event. the entrance, with a payment terminal for each transaction (restaurant, bar, etc.).

To use this cashless bracelet, simply create an account on the We Love Green website. By registering your bank card, it will be possible to recharge your bracelet and therefore avoid queues at the recharging terminals. At the end of the festival, the money remaining on the bracelet will be refunded. More information here.

We Love Green has become one of the most popular festivals in France. edition in 2011, it offers quality programming; in total respect for the environment. 100% energy from renewable sources, a stage powered by solar panels, meetings and debates around ecological issues, in short, an eco-responsible festival not to be missed. 

Niché in the heart of a green undergrowth in the Bois de Vincennes ' proximity in Paris, the We Love Green festival features 4 masterful scenes:  la Prairie Open Air scene with your feet in the grass under the sun, the Clairière live-shows immersives under the Big Top à nightfall, the canopy & the Club Lalaland Grand Club… It is also equipped with a Kids Space, a mini village of 1,000 square meters. The children are supervised by a team of early childhood professionals who offer them activities around responsible eating, ecology, music, recycling…
